Verb[edit]

stoða (weak verb, third-person singular past indicative stoðaði, supine stoðað)

  1. (impersonal, takes the accusative) to be of any use
    • Markúsarguðspjall 8 (English version)
      Hvað stoðar það manninn að eignast allan heiminn, en fyrirgjöra sálu sinni?
      What good is it for a man to gain the whole world, yet forfeit his soul?
    Það stoðar ekki neitt.
    It is no use.
